揭秘jQuery UI插件库:全方位工具,助你轻松打造动态网页特效
jQuery UI是一个基于jQuery的富客户端库,它提供了许多用户界面组件和交互式效果。jQuery UI插件库是jQuery UI的核心组成部分,它包含了大量的可重用的UI组件和交互式效果,可以帮助开发者轻松地创建动态和响应式的网页。以下是对jQuery UI插件库的全方位介绍。
一、jQuery UI插件库概述
jQuery UI插件库包含了以下几类主要组件和功能:
- 基础组件:如按钮、对话框、进度条等。
- 交互式组件:如拖放、排序、日期选择器等。
- 视觉效果:如动画、过渡效果等。
- 主题和样式:提供了一套可定制的主题和样式,方便开发者快速搭建个性化界面。
二、常用jQuery UI插件详解
1. 按钮插件(Button)
按钮插件可以将普通的HTML元素转换为具有丰富交互功能的按钮。以下是一个简单的示例:
<button id="myButton">点击我</button>
$(document).ready(function(){ $("#myButton").button(); });
2. 对话框插件(Dialog)
对话框插件可以创建一个模态对话框,用于显示重要信息或进行用户交互。以下是一个示例:
<div id="dialog" title="欢迎!"> 这是一个对话框。 </div>
$(document).ready(function(){ $("#dialog").dialog(); });
3. 拖放插件(Draggable)
拖放插件允许用户拖动页面上的元素。以下是一个示例:
<div id="draggable" style="width: 150px; height: 150px; position: absolute;"> 拖动我 </div>
$(document).ready(function(){ $("#draggable").draggable(); });
4. 动画插件(Effect)
动画插件提供了一系列的动画效果,如淡入淡出、滑动等。以下是一个示例:
$(document).ready(function(){ $("#myButton").click(function(){ $("#draggable").animate({left: '250px'}, "slow"); }); });
三、jQuery UI插件库的优势
- 易于使用:jQuery UI插件库提供了简单易用的API,使得开发者可以快速上手。
- 丰富的组件和功能:jQuery UI插件库包含了大量的组件和功能,满足各种需求。
- 高度可定制:开发者可以根据自己的需求对组件进行定制,实现个性化界面。
- 跨平台兼容性:jQuery UI插件库支持多种浏览器和平台,具有良好的兼容性。
四、总结
jQuery UI插件库是一款功能强大的工具,可以帮助开发者轻松打造动态网页特效。通过合理运用这些插件,可以提升用户体验,增强网页的互动性。希望本文对您有所帮助。